How does automated customer support manage ticket routing and prioritization?
Support ticket automation automatically categorizes incoming requests based on:
Keywords
Customer type
Issue severity
Product category
Communication channel
The system can then route tickets to the correct department instantly.
For example:
Technical issues → Technical Support Team
Billing concerns → Finance Team
Enterprise accounts → Dedicated Account Managers

How does customer support automation work behind the scenes?
Customer support automation relies on interconnected technologies.
The process typically follows these steps:
Customer submits a request.
System captures information.
AI analyzes intent.
Workflow determines action.
Ticket is routed automatically.
Customer receives updates.
Agent becomes involved if necessary.
This automated process dramatically improves efficiency.
